App\Controllers\KCAppointmentController D

Total Complexity 231
Dependencies 9
Dependents 0
Total lines 1,306
Lines of code 1,040
Logical lines of code 591
Comment lines 39
Methods 17
Properties 2

Methods 17

Method Rating Maintainability Complexity Lines of code
getAppointmentQueue()
D
12
74 277
save()
D
16
63 238
delete_multiple()
B
38 15 65
index()
A
33 11 102
delete()
A
40 12 58
appointmentReminderNotificatioSave()
A
51 11 23
allAppointment()
A
42 8 51
updateStatus()
A
44 8 47
getAppointmentSlots()
A
43 7 50
restrictAppointmentSave()
S
53 5 22
getAppointmentReminderNotification()
S
47 4 37
saveMultifileUploadStatus()
S
56 3 17
appointmentTimeFormatSave()
S
58 3 15
resendZoomLink()
S
59 3 14
getMultifileUploadStatus()
S
61 2 12
restrictAppointmentEdit()
S
69 1 7
__construct()
S
74 1 5